Output ae33a2d7ed101ae6cbf9ff40df171a60a3c0a56ad445d426cab7a7b818c26386:35

value
28697814
script pubkey
OP_0 OP_PUSHBYTES_20 b96b9bede5271213d9a843f9105cfb622ac3187d
address
bc1qh94ehm09yufp8kdgg0u3qh8mvg4vxxrauk4akm
transaction
ae33a2d7ed101ae6cbf9ff40df171a60a3c0a56ad445d426cab7a7b818c26386
spent
true